Position: Panel Builder. Panel Builder will be proficient in and has the responsibility of assembling and wiring Industrial Control Panels, Electro/Mechanical sub‑assemblies, and/or major assemblies built to internal and/or customer specified quality requirements.

Responsibilities
  • Review job materials against Staging Report, BOM, Assembly Drawing, and Schematic for completeness.
  • Layout, drill and tap panel based on Assembly Drawing.
  • Install hardware content based on Assembly Drawing.
  • Layout, drill, punch and cut enclosure based on Assembly Drawing.
  • Perform point‑to‑point wiring of control panels based on Schematic Package.
  • Perform testing of customer orders using DMM for point‑to‑point verification of panel circuitry.
  • Perform troubleshooting of basic pneumatic and/or electrical circuits.
  • Keep work station and work area clean at all times.
  • Understand and adhere to company rules and regulations.
Skills, Knowledge and Abilities
  • Must be skilled in use of precision measurement tools and gauges.
  • Must be able to follow operation, shop assembly SOPs and general work instructions (verbal and written).
  • Must be able to read and interpret basic electrical schematics, fluid power diagrams, and/or assembly drawings.
  • Must be able to inspect completed assemblies, as instructed in shop assembly SOPs.
  • Must be able to understand written and verbal instructions.
  • Must be able to work overtime, as required.
